Output ddeb0a643a0885f02e8159b26bc72eb415c4bea5e29fa67cf00953c0d4583428:0

value
13740560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c8d3ab30a818d0455efc5a073671e31a05e10b OP_EQUAL
address
3QNU5oxtWPskMqM2jz7HTojKo6Ctmi8nXZ
transaction
ddeb0a643a0885f02e8159b26bc72eb415c4bea5e29fa67cf00953c0d4583428
spent
true